At which points do the Client know?
The normal execution flow in Arquillian is to for each @Test on client side execute the
full In Container cycle(BeforeSuite/BeforeClass/Before/Test...), then take the result from
container and move on. This is per say single threaded, so the Client can't really
send anything at 'random' points to the container. It only sends one
'command'; run the complete test. It's from within the container side you can
send fine grained commands back to the client within any of the events(BeforeSuite,
BeforeClass.. )..
If you can explain in more detail what you're trying to do.

Warp provides a very nice SPI for running commands remotely. I would love to see this
this SPI become part of the Protocol classes, making it available to all Arquillian code.
I'm writing an extension, which needs to execute some code in the container, but is
triggered on events fired on the client. Warp's CommandService would allow me to do
this, but it only works in Warp tests, which my tests are not. Also, making the code part
of Protocol should remove quite some duplication between Protocol and Warp's
CommandService.
